Widespread rain with thunder and lightning in the state for the next five days, yellow alert in six districts

0

Thiruvananthapuram: Central Meteorological Department has said that the low pressure over Madhya Pradesh has weakened into a cyclone.

The monsoon trough has started to move slightly northward. It is likely to move further north in the next two to three days. A low-pressure system prevails from Gujarat coast to Karnataka coast. As a result of all this, the Central Meteorological Department has warned that there is a possibility of widespread rain with thunder and lightning in Kerala for the next five days.

Isolated heavy rain is also forecast till Thursday. A yellow alert was declared in Ernakulam, Idukki, Palakkad, Malappuram, Kannur, and Kasaragod districts on Wednesday. Rain warning has also been issued in Alappuzha, Kottayam, Ernakulam, and Idukki Malappuram districts on Thursday.

JC Daniel Film Award: Joju George Actor; Durga Krishna actress

0
joju george at porinju mariam jose trailer launch photos 020

The 13th JC Daniel Foundation Film Awards have been announced. ‘Aavasavyuham’ directed by Krishand RK is the best movie.
Ahmed Kabir became the best director with ‘Madhuram’. Joju George was chosen as the best actor for his performances in Madhuram, Naayat, and Freedom Fight. Durga Krishna is the best actress-film Udal. The award was decided by a jury chaired by R Sarath and members Vinu Abraham, VC Jose, and Arun Mohan. Films censored in 2021 were considered for the award.

13 people on the flight are under observation after the Malayali youth was diagnosed with monkeypox

0

Kasargod:  A 31-year-old man who arrived at Mangaluru airport from Dubai on the 13th was subjected to medical examination at Kannur Pariaram Medical College due to suspicion. During the examination, the doctors suspected that the young man was suffering from monkeypox. He was admitted for treatment after his friend in Dubai was diagnosed with the disease. The youth’s blood samples were sent to the Pune Virology Center. The tests conducted there confirmed that it was monkeypox. Following this, 35 people who had direct contact with the 31-year-old have been instructed to go into quarantine. Doctors have also advised airport authorities and passengers to self-monitor.

There were 191 passengers on the flight where the young man arrived. Among them, 15 are from Dakshina Kannada, six are from Udupi district, 13 are from Kasaragod and one is from Kannur. The Dakshina Kannada District Health Department has also instructed the immigration department officer at Mangaluru airport to remain in isolation.

A special isolation ward at Wenlock Hospital was opened a month ago to treat suspected monkeypox patients. Passengers coming from foreign countries are monitored, District Covid Nodal Officer Dr. Ashok said.

Mani Ratnam tests covid positive; admitted to apollo hospital

0

Chennai: Prominent film director Mani Ratnam has been diagnosed with Covid. He was admitted to Apollo Hospital in Chennai for further treatment.

It is expected that the hospital authorities will inform Mani Ratnam’s health information through the medical bulletin.

Mani Ratnam was working on his new film Ponniyin Selvan. He attended the teaser launch of Ponniyan Selvam on July 8.

Yellow alert for only three districts today; Rain will hit in Northern Kerala

0

Thiruvananthapuram: The weather center has said that there is little chance of widespread rain in the state from today.

But heavy rain is likely at isolated places. Central Kerala and North Kerala are likely to receive more rain today. South Kerala may receive intermittent rain.

According to the Meteorological Department, chances of rain will continue till 22nd. The Central Meteorological Department has informed that as a result of strong low pressure in the Arabian Sea becoming a weak low pressure, another low pressure prevailing over North East Vidarbha and nearby area and the monsoon trough has shifted from its normal position to the north, there is a possibility of heavy rains at up to 22 isolated places.

Yellow Alert today only in Malappuram, Kannur and Kasaragod districts. There is a yellow alert in four districts tomorrow. Yellow alert tomorrow in Palakkad, Malappuram, Kannur and Kasaragod districts. Yellow alert in Alappuzha, Kottayam, Ernakulam, Idukki, Palakkad and Malappuram districts on 21st and Idukki, Thrissur, Palakkad and Malappuram districts on 22nd.

Prayer at Lulu Mall; Four people were arrested

0

Lucknow: Lucknow police have arrested four people in the incident of Namaz at Lulumal. Dismissing the reports that the eight people who prayed at Lulu Mall on July 12 were non-Muslims, the police said that the four people arrested are Muslims and they are being interrogated.

On July 15, four people were arrested for attempting to perform religious rituals at Lulu Mall after prayers on July 12. Saroj Nath Yogi, Krishna Kumar Pathak, Gaurav Goswami and Arshad Ali were arrested. When Yogi, Pathak and Goswami tried to perform puja, Ali was trying to offer namaz in the premises of the mall. According to a press release issued by the Lucknow Commissioner on Tuesday, false news was being spread that they had performed Namaz on July 12.

Apart from these four, 18 people were booked on July 16 for disturbing the peace while trying to enter the shopping mall. On the same day, two others were taken into custody for trying to disrupt religious harmony over the Hanuman Chalisa.

Referring to the Lulu Mall controversy, Uttar Pradesh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ath said that security lapses will not be tolerated and those who try to disrupt unity will be dealt with sternly.

“Some people make unnecessary statements and organize demonstrations to stop people visiting the mall. The Chief Minister said that no one will be allowed to disrupt traffic on the road by organizing prayers or other events.

The controversy was ignited when a video of people praying at Lulumal went viral on social media. There was also controversy when extremist Hindu organizations tried to recite Hanuman Chalisa in the mall after the namaz. The Hindu Mahasabha threatened to recite Sundara Kanda from the Ramayana if the prayer was allowed to continue. After this, the UP Police registered a case against the unknown persons who performed Namaz.

Chief Minister Yogi Adityanath opened the mall on July 11, which was built with an investment of two thousand crore rupees.

13 dead after bus falls into Narmada river; 15 passengers were rescued

0
Narmada river

Bhopal: At Khalghat Sanjay Setu in Dhar district, Madhya Pradesh, 13 people were killed and many injured after a bus plunged into Narmada river. The accident happened on Monday morning. The Maharashtra Roadways bus, which was going from Indore to Pune, met with an accident. Rescue operations are in progress. Minister Narottam Mishra told ANI that 15 passengers were rescued. It is reported that there were about 60 people in the bus. Madhya Pradesh Chief Minister Shivraj Singh Chouhan condoled the incident. The Chief Minister directed the district officials to provide immediate assistance to the injured.” A team of the district administration is at the accident site. The bus has been removed. I am in constant touch with Dhar district administration and Khargaon. “Directions have been made to make arrangements for proper treatment of the injured,” Shivraj Singh tweeted.

Meanwhile, Madhya Pradesh, like neighboring Maharashtra, is receiving heavy rains. Last week, the IMD issued a red alert, predicting the possibility of heavy or very heavy rains in Narmadapuram division. Heavy rains have severely affected people’s lives in Madhya Pradesh. Traffic was disrupted due to waterlogging.
